This neighborhood indicates a good mix of people which makes it a good place for families. About 19.02% are children aged 0–14, 12.69% are young adults between 15–29, 20.64% are adults aged 30–44, 23.28% are in the 45–59 range and 24.38% are seniors aged 60 and above. Commuting options are also varying where 85.58% of residents relying on driving, while others prefer public transit around 1.48%, walking around 0.27%, biking around 0%, allowing residents to choose travel modes that best fit their daily routines. Most homes in the area are with 81.32% of units owner occupied and 18.68% are rented. The neighborhood offers different household types. About 28.38% are single family homes and 13.33% are multi family units. Around 25.99% are single-person households, while 74.01% are multi person households. This mix works well for families, roommates, and individuals. Education levels in the neighborhood vary widely where 35.87% of residents have bachelor’s degrees. Around 16.83% have high school or college education. Another 5.81% hold diplomas while 19.62% have completed postgraduate studies. The remaining are 21.87% with other types of qualifications.
